From 93e7ed5a1ed3050ec4529f76358923f27a169020 Mon Sep 17 00:00:00 2001
From: hch <305670599@qq.com>
Date: 星期二, 12 一月 2021 17:23:09 +0800
Subject: [PATCH] 0312 旋转恢复
---
Project/qkbt_sdk/src/main/java/com/secondworld/universalsdk/MainActivity.java | 17 +++++------------
1 files changed, 5 insertions(+), 12 deletions(-)
diff --git a/Project/qkbt_sdk/src/main/java/com/secondworld/universalsdk/MainActivity.java b/Project/qkbt_sdk/src/main/java/com/secondworld/universalsdk/MainActivity.java
index cd4d8b9..02b16a9 100644
--- a/Project/qkbt_sdk/src/main/java/com/secondworld/universalsdk/MainActivity.java
+++ b/Project/qkbt_sdk/src/main/java/com/secondworld/universalsdk/MainActivity.java
@@ -17,6 +17,7 @@
import android.util.Log;
import android.view.KeyEvent;
import android.view.View;
+import android.view.ViewGroup;
import android.widget.FrameLayout;
import android.widget.RelativeLayout;
import android.widget.Toast;
@@ -42,8 +43,7 @@
private int mType;
private boolean isNotch = false;
- private int gameWidth;
- private int gameHeight;
+ ViewGroup.LayoutParams mParams;
@Override
protected void onCreate(Bundle savedInstanceState)
@@ -111,14 +111,9 @@
DisplayMetrics dm = new DisplayMetrics();
this.getWindowManager().getDefaultDisplay().getMetrics(dm);
- if(gameWidth == 0){
- gameWidth = dm.widthPixels;
- }
- if(gameHeight == 0)
- {
- gameHeight = dm.heightPixels;
- }
+ mParams = mUnityPlayer.getView().getLayoutParams();
+
}
@Override
@@ -203,9 +198,7 @@
super.onConfigurationChanged(newConfig);
- mUnityPlayer.getView().getLayoutParams().width = gameWidth;
-
- mUnityPlayer.getView().getLayoutParams().height = gameHeight;
+ mUnityPlayer.getView().setLayoutParams(mParams);
}
@Override
--
Gitblit v1.8.0